Meaning of 道のり in Japanese
Japanese word definition and usage
-
道のり, 道程
-
Kana Readingみちのり, どうてい
-
Romajimichinori, dōtei
-
Word Senses
-
- Parts of speech
- noun (common) (futsuumeishi)
- Meaning
- distance; journey; itinerary
-
- Parts of speech
- Meaning
- way; process
